The docs for make-sized-byte-string indicate that CS does not support this operation. I'm guessing I just need to fall back to building a loop using ptr-ref, but is there something about CS that would prevent me from doing that too?

You use `make-bytes` and `memcpy`, instead of writing a new loop. (The
non-copying part of `make-sized-byte-string` is what CS can't support.)
